    (g) Releases
    Mineralogy, International Minerals and Australasian have entered into a deed of
    assignment and release whereby Mineralogy has agreed to assign to
    Australasian debts owed by International Minerals to Mineralogy (an amount not
    exceeding $10.5 million) and releases International Minerals from all other
    claims which Mineralogy has or may have against International Minerals. For
    the purposes of clarity the effect of this assignment is that there is no liability to
    Mineralogy in respect of these debts.
    Mineralogy further warrants pursuant to the deed of assignment and release that
    it has paid or procured the discharge of all debts and liabilities owing by
    International Minerals to any person other than Mineralogy.
    AMHK, Fremery Resources Limited and PNK International Limited (parties
    associated with AMHK) ("Fremery Parties") entered into a deed of release with
    Mineralogy and International Minerals ("Mineralogy Parties"). Under this deed
    the parties agree to terminate all agreements between the Fremery Parties and
    the Mineralogy Parties and that, apart from as provided in the deed, no
    Mineralogy Party has any obligation or liability to any Fremery Party.
